San Francisco 2016 Food Diary, Day 6

Francisco and I had breakfast at the Pier 39 outlet of Boudin Bakery.  Boudin has been around since Gold Rush times and is famous for its sourdough bread.  Breakfast was terrible (not unexpected for Pier 39 dining).  I had sourdough French toast with cinnamon, sugar, whipper butter, and syrup served with season fruit.  The French toast tasted reheated.  I got a chocolate croissant because it really good in the case.  With tax and tip, it cost $5 and it was lousy.

San Francisco 2016 Food Diary, Day 5

After Francisco and I rode the bus across San Francisco to the Richmond District, our first stop was the popular Blue Danube Coffee Shop for a yummy breakfast.  I had French toast–brioche, cream cheese, caramelized apples, and berries.  I washed it all down with a strawberry bliss smoothie–strawberries, bananas, and OJ.  Like I said, yummy.
